use crate::dyndns_service::DynDnsProvider;
use fqdn::FQDN;
use serde::{Deserialize, Serialize};
use serde_with::DisplayFromStr;
use serde_with::serde_as;
use strum::Display;
#[derive(Debug, Deserialize, Serialize)]
#[serde(transparent)]
struct Config {
wans: Vec<WanConfig>
}
#[derive(Debug, Deserialize, Serialize)]
struct WanConfig {
interface: Option<String>,
#[serde(flatten)]
dns_record: DnsRecord,
providers: Vec<DynDnsProvider>,
}
#[derive(Debug, Display, Deserialize, Serialize)]
#[derive(PartialEq)]
pub enum DnsRecordType {
A,
AAAA
}
#[serde_as]
#[derive(Debug, Deserialize, Serialize)]
struct DnsRecord {
#[serde_as(as = "DisplayFromStr")]
fqdn: FQDN,
#[serde(default = "default_ttl")]
ttl: u32,
#[serde(default = "default_record_type")]
record_type: DnsRecordType,
}
fn default_record_type() -> DnsRecordType {
DnsRecordType::A
}
fn default_ttl() -> u32 {
300
}
#[cfg(test)]
mod tests {
use std::error::Error;
use std::fs::{read_dir, File};
use std::io::BufReader;
use super::*;
use serde_json::json;
use std::str::FromStr;
use crate::dyndns_service::DynDnsProvider::GANDI;
use crate::dyndns_service::gandi::Gandi;
#[test]
fn check_minimal_config() {
let input = json!({
"fqdn": "dyn.domain.com",
"providers": [ {
"type": "GANDI",
"api_key": "SOME-API-KEY",
} ]
});
let wan_config = serde_json::from_value::<WanConfig>(input).unwrap();
assert_eq!(
wan_config.dns_record.fqdn,
FQDN::from_str("dyn.domain.com").unwrap()
);
assert_eq!(wan_config.interface, None);
assert_eq!(wan_config.providers.len(), 1);
let expected = Gandi::new("SOME-API-KEY".to_string());
let actual = wan_config.providers.get(0).unwrap();
assert_eq!(&GANDI(expected), actual);
}
#[test]
fn check_defaults_on_dns_record_deserialization() {
let input = json!({
"fqdn": "dyn.mydomain.com",
});
let dns_record = serde_json::from_value::<DnsRecord>(input).unwrap();
assert_eq!(dns_record.record_type, default_record_type());
assert_eq!(dns_record.ttl, default_ttl());
assert_eq!(dns_record.fqdn, FQDN::from_str("dyn.mydomain.com").unwrap());
}
#[test]
fn check_file_configs() -> Result<(), Box<dyn Error>> {
let path = std::path::Path::new("test");
for entry in read_dir(path)? {
let entry = entry?;
let test_file_path = entry.path();
if test_file_path.extension().unwrap_or_default() != "json" {
continue;
}
let file = File::open(test_file_path)?;
let reader = BufReader::new(file);
let actual: Config = serde_json::from_reader(reader)?;
assert_eq!(actual.wans.len(), 2);
}
Ok(())
}
}
